China Today in Her Late-imperial Perspective

Students of modern China’s transformation during the twentieth century are often struck by parallels between China at the end of the 19th century and China at the end of the 20th century. Of course, historians will not succumb to the saying that history repeats itself; but they do like to point out startling parallels of events and mindsets of different epochs. Please come for a discourse on this phenomenon by Professor Kwang-ching Liu, a noted authority in the late-imperial and modern history of China.
